Abstract

562,690. Soldering; uniting by fusion. RAKOS, A., and TECHNOTHERM, Ltd. Dec. 9, 1942, No. 17542. [Class 83 (iv)] In soldering or uniting by fusion wires, strips, or stranded conductors to each other or to tags or terminals, the parts of the wires &c. to be joined are introduced into a small chamber formed in a body of a material of low electrical and heat conductivity and high melting point, such as carbon, graphite or a metallic carbide, and are rapidly heated therein by passing an electric current through the body to fuse the parts or melt additional metal when such is introduced with the wires. The volume of the chamber is preferably the same as that occupied by the parts to be joined. The chamber may consist of a groove 34 across the end of a carbon or like electrode 22, which co-operates with a similarly grooved or flat end of a carbon &c. electrode 20. The electrodes are connected to the opposite terminals of an electric circuit. The electrode 20 is secured in a clamp 19 on a rod 10 which is movable in a hollow arm 3 projecting from a column 2 provided with a base 1, by a pedal 13 hooked to a rod 4 connected by an arm 9 to the rod 10 and raised by a spring 5. The electrode 22 is secured in a clamp 24 carried by a slide which may be adjustable in the direction of the column and secured in position by a screw at each side so that a lateral adjustment may also be provided. To the clamps 24 are secured a U-shaped strip 29, which is secured to and insulated from a plate 30 having a slot through which the electrode 22 projects and having an ear 38 in which is pivoted at 31 a bifurcated member 32 pressed by a spring 33 so as to clamp the parts to be joined at each side of the electrodes. The rod 10 carries a rotatably adjustable link 40 provided with adjustable rods 39 for raising the member 32 when the pedal is depressed so as to permit the insertion of the parts and the pedal is then released to clamp the parts in position. The link 40 is then moved aside and the pedal again depressed to bring down the electrode 20 into contact with the electrode 22 and complete the electric circuit to effect the soldering or welding. In another form the electrodes 56, 57 are carried in the short arms 52, 54 of a tongs which are pressed open by a spring 581, a spring closed bifurcated clamp 63 being carried by one limb and being opened when required by a trigger member 68. A further form resembling a small furnace may consist of one or more small chambers in a block of carbon through which an electric current is passed. The soldering material may consist of copper, silver, or phosphor bronze and may be in the form of a stick or of a wire twisted together with the wires to be joined or applied as a sleeve on the parts or as part of a tag to be joined to a conductor. Insulated wires may be joined without stripping the insulation which is burned off during the joining operation, and a flux is dispensed with, the heating of the carbon electrodes providing a reducing atmosphere.
